The mathematical theory of cosmic strings: cosmic strings in the wire approximation
M. R. Anderson
A comprehensive survey of the current state of knowledge about the dynamics and gravitational properties of cosmic strings treated in the idealized classical approximation as line singularities described by the Nambu-Goto action. Essential reading for researchers and postgraduate students in math, theoretical physics, and astronomy.
